Does talking to a counselor help with your application for financial aid/scholarship?
Engaging with a counselor can greatly impact your financial aid or scholarship journey:- Guided Recovery: After facing rejection, a counselor becomes your ally. They offer guidance and emotional support to navigate the aftermath and help you remain motivated.
- Strategic Enhancement: Counselors analyze your application holistically. They pinpoint areas requiring improvement, such as your motivation letter or CV. This insight aids in crafting a more compelling profile.
- Tailored Advice: Counselors possess insider knowledge about scholarships and admission processes. They provide tailored advice on which scholarships align with your strengths and aspirations.
- Skillful Refinement: With their expertise, counselors assist in refining essential elements of your application. They help you present your achievements and goals in the most impactful manner.
- Boosted Confidence: By collaborating with a counselor, you gain renewed confidence in your application. Their mentorship empowers you to apply again with an improved approach.
